vue项目1-pizza点餐系统9-axios实现数据存储

Posted jimshi

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了vue项目1-pizza点餐系统9-axios实现数据存储相关的知识,希望对你有一定的参考价值。

一、安装、引入axios

1、终端输入cnpm install axios

2、在main.js中引入 import axios from ‘axios’

3、配置路径

axios.defaults.baseURL = ‘https://order-app1.firebaseio.com/’

二、在register组件中写登陆方法

1、现在script中导入axios

import axios from ‘axios‘
2、实现方法
<script>
 import axios from ‘axios‘
 export default 
     data()
         return
             email:‘‘,
             password:‘‘,
             confirmPassword:‘‘
         
     ,
     methods:
         onSubmit()
             if(this.password === this.confirmPassword)
                const formData = 
                    email:this.email,
                    password:this.password,
                    confirmPassword:this.confirmPassword
                
                axios.post(‘/users.json‘,formData)
                    .then(res => this.$router.push(
                        name:‘loginLink‘//直接跳转到登陆界面
                    ))//console.log(res) 
                    
                 
             else
                 alert("两次密码不一致!")
             
           
     
 
 </script>

  

 

 

以上是关于vue项目1-pizza点餐系统9-axios实现数据存储的主要内容,如果未能解决你的问题,请参考以下文章

vue项目1-pizza点餐系统6-路由精讲之复用router-view

vue项目1-pizza点餐系统6-路由精讲之复用router-view

基于springboot+vue实现外卖点餐系统

01-vue /Angular项目实战视频教程

02-vue /Angular项目实战视频教程

03-vue /Angular项目实战视频教程